Former Hearts of Oak star Abdul Manaf Umar has started a new chapter in his football journey. The experienced and gifted midfielder has joined Ethiopian Premier League side Welwalo City FC.
Manaf is well known by Ghanaian football fans. He first made a name for himself playing with Hearts of Oak, one of Ghana’s biggest clubs.
Later, he continued to show his skills with Real Tamale United, where he impressed with his passing and creativity on the field coupled with superlative strikes.
Now, he takes his talent to Ethiopia, hoping to shine in a new league. Welwalo City FC believes in his ability and is excited to have him in the team as he’s already becoming fans favourite with his great vision and eye for goals.
This move gives Manaf a fresh opportunity to grow as a player and make his mark in East African football.
